AIYUKPA 0 9 I947 0 STUDENT COUNCIL Standing, left to right: Barbara Roberts, Hally Hanson, Jerry Varner, Carmen Hampton Seated: Jacqueline Albbott, Mr. Johnson, sponsor, Barlbara Follett, Duane Hampton, Carl Kerbs, Betty Chedsey, Billy Hrdlicka, Mary Lou Hackley Not in picture: Jessie Lee Edgar, Elmer Byibee, Carol Sewald The Student Council was made up of Class Officers and Class Representatives. They met to decide on matters concerning the student body and to draw up rules and regulations when neces- sary. Mr. Johnson was the advisor.
